#3955e5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3955e5 is composed of 22.4% red, 33.3%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.1% cyan, 62.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 230.2 degrees, a saturation of 76.8% and a lightness of 56.1%. #3955e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#72aaff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3955e5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01030a is the darkest color, while #f8f9f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3955e5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878997 is the less saturated color, while #1f44ff is the most saturated one.
